San Sebastian College - Recoletos de Cavite, Inc. (SSC-R/SSC-RC/Baste) is a private Catholic Institution located at Cavite City. It was established in 1966 by the Augustinian Recollects with only 281 students in the secondary and tertiary levels. In 1986, it became co-educational, opening schooling opportunities for women. In 2006, it opened a new campus located at Cañacao that is being used by Pre-school, Elementary and High School students. The Main Campus at Sta. Cruz became exclusively for college students. Tertiary programs include courses in Commerce, Criminology, Engineering, Arts and Sciences, and Nursing while a Master of Business Administration (MBA) degree is offered as a Graduate Course. TESDA has recently approved some short term ladderized courses in Engineering and Computer studies. It also offers Health Care Giver program.
History
San Sebastian College - Recoletos de Cavite was founded in 1966, following the Recollect Father's work in the City of Cavite. Recollect Convents and Churches were established in the Port Town of Cavite as early as 1616 as part of the observance of St. Augustine's Rule.
Under the school's first year of operation, the campus had one building being shared by 281 students, both in the High School and College levels and the Fathers, as their residence. The 1970's saw the population growth of the College and in 1977, a four-storey right wing extension was built to meet the growing demand.
The building featured a chapel, an auditorium. In 1983, the Father's moved out from the Campus to a once small gymnasium at the back of the Campus to enable students to use more of the building's amenities.
In 1995, the St. Ezekiel Moreno building was built. The five-story building was the site of the New High School and College Libraries, Laboratories (Computer, Criminology, Mass Communications) and a Small Gymnasium located at the fifth floor.
An annex building, St. Joseph the Worker, was constructed months after the inauguration to further accommodate the growing student population. It featured an Instructional Media Center, a conference room at the penthouse. In 2001, another building, Our Lady of Consolation, was inaugurated which made additional Engineering laboratories, offices and more classrooms.
In 2001, the school was able to purchase a reclaimed area near Samonte Park in the Cañacao District to the site of the future campus for the Grade School and High School levels. In August 2004, the Recoletos 4th. Centennial Gymnasium was inaugurated and in school year 2006-2007, the High School Department moved to the new campus while a Pre-School and Lower Basic Education Department were opened to the public.
The History of the Library
The Recollect Fathers of SSC-R in Manila founded San Sebastian College - Recoletos de Cavite on April 1966. A school library was established with a substantial number of books were purchased and others were donated.
At the beginning. a small room was specifically assigned for the library and thus the books were kept in bookcases.
In year 1968, a big change in the management of the school library was implemented. A room located at the 3rd. floor was assigned for the library in a 3-story building. The enrollment kept on growing along the buildings. The library was then transferred to the 1st. floor occupying the entire room. A big number of books have been acquired since then. More improvements were made and implemented. Along with these are installation of more furniture and equipment.
With a marked increase in its book collections, due to bigger enrollment and frequent purchases and donations received. High School Library on the summer of 1988. Since then, the collection of books, audio-visual materials and equipment continued to increase. That same school year, the library staff decided on a major change in its loan procedure by adopting the open-self system.
On the month of Oct. 1996, the Higher Basic Education Library was transferred to the Saint Ezekiel Moreno Building, to provide a more spacious area for the growing population of the school as well as to ensure much better facilities for the clientele. This is a fully air-conditioned room with one hundred-twenty sitting capacity. Upon transferring to the St. Ezekiel Moreno Building on the same month, the school provided a new and separate Audio Visual Room (A.V.R.) to maximize the use of projected media which includes filmstrips, slides and documentaries which help the students to comprehend and learn more about their subjects. It is fully air-conditioned room with 55 seating capacity.
In the year 2003, the high school library has undergone system automation. The loaning procedures were computerized through the acquisition of computer software called ATHENA along with the implementation of barcode system. Computer terminals were deployed for the library's online catalog and electronic based materials.

Athletics
San Sebastian College - Recoletos de Cavite participates in sporting events such as:
- Fr. Martin's Cup
- National Athletic Association of Schools, Colleges and Universities (NAASCU)
- NCAA (South Division)
The School Basketball Team was formerly known as SSC-R Hawks but now, the team uses Baycats. The derivation of the word Baycats
as the team mascot was derived from the nature of Cavite City, a City surrounded by Three
Bays.A baycat is actually a Bornean cat.
Recollect Schools in the Philippines
As part of Recollect School tradition, selected high school students go to an annual event called SCORES or the Student Congress of Recollect Schools in the Philippines. Hosting of the event rotates among five schools, CST-R, SSC-R de Cavite, SSC-R de Manila, UNO-R Bacolod, and USJ-R and schools which do not host send representatives. Such event is held to be able to forge bonds and establish relationships among students from different Recollect schools in the country.
